SKATER: Goose egg painted blue; lattice oval in back. Inside has an ice skater on the pond. Design by Kay.
Goose egg is worked with a rose cross-stitch design done in jewels. A lipstick tube on the bottom turns and rotates a platform upward. A quail egg cut in the shape of a basket sits on the platform. The basket is filled with hand made clay flowers. Pictures show the egg closed and open with the basket raised. Made by Kay - Adapted from a Joan Huff design.
SUSPENDED QUAIL - A goose egg with fancy scrolls and lattice. Inside is a quail egg with a cameo. The quail egg appears to be suspended in space! A Design by Kay.
ROSES: Goose egg has lots of porcelain roses. It hinges open to reveal a decorated quail egg lying on the satin lining. Designed by Kay.

Goose egg hinges open to reveal a glass piano on a base. Turn the tube at the bottom of the egg and a platform raises the piano upward. Designed by Kay and adapted from a Joan Huff design.

This goose egg was designed by me for entry in the Master's Egg Judging. It features a goose egg covered completely with faux pearls, green seed beads and roses worked with jewel flat back stones. The rose on top is cut from a scrap egg shell. The pictures above show the front with a pearl pull to open the door; the back with a larger rose; the inside with a pearl vase and porcelain roses; and the top showing the egg shell rose. I worked hard on this design; however, it wasn't good enough for the judges and it didn't pass. too bad. I decided not to enter again.
This goose egg is completely covered with faux pearls and flat back stones. It has a scalloped door that opens to show a gold butterfly resting on velvet. The butterflies on the egg are hinged and then cut away from the egg shell so that they look as if they're flying. This egg was made by Kay - adapted from a Joan Huff design.
A working clock is mounted on a decorated goose egg. The pineapple underneath revolves. Adapted from a Russ Hagen design.
